摘要
Abstract Herein the first P−C(sp 3 ) bond cleavage and radical alkynylation of α ‐phosphorus alcohols to construct phosphonoalkynes is reported. The phosphorus radical is generated upon P−C bond cleavage reaction via the alkoxyl radical through photoredox catalysis with cyclic iodine(III) reagents. Various arylphosphinoyl‐, alkylphosphinoyl‐, phosphonate‐, and phosphonic amide alcohols serve as radical phosphorus precursors to construct phosphonoalkynes for the first time.
